Basic Information

Product Name 6,7-Isoquinolinediol, 1,2,3,4-Tetrahydro-1-(1-Propenyl)- (9Ci)
CAS No. 188553-86-8
Molecular Formula C₁₂H₁₅NO₂
Molecular Weight 205.25 g/mol
Synonyms 1-(1-Propenyl)-1,2,3,4-tetrahydro-6,7-isoquinolinediol; 1,2,3,4-Tetrahydro-1-(1-propenyl)-6,7-isoquinolinediol; 6,7-Dihydroxy-1-(prop-1-en-1-yl)-1,2,3,4-tetrahydroisoquinoline; 1-Allyl-6,7-dihydroxy-1,2,3,4-tetrahydroisoquinoline (common name); THIQ derivative; Tetrahydroisoquinoline diol derivative

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its sensitivity to oxidation, it is recommended to handle and store the material under an inert atmosphere (e.g., nitrogen or argon) for long-term stability, especially after opening the original container. Keep away from incompatible materials.
